While on the Justice League’s orbiting Watchtower, an alert of dual emergencies in Gotham City calls Batgirl and Supergirl into action. They step into the teleporter. In the same moment, something attacks and damages the Watchtower’s tech. The two girls return to Earth... but as one combined Super Hero! As they try to undo the mashup mishap, the merged pair also need to stop Two-Face’s double-trouble crime spree that’s wreaking havoc on the city. Can the two friends work through the fusion confusion and fight as one? Find out in this action-packed, illustrated chapter book that’s perfect for young DC Super Hero fans!

Laurie Sutton has read comics since she was a kid. She grew up to become an editor for Marvel, DC Comics, Starblaze, and Tekno Comics. She has written Adam Strange for DC, Star Trek: Voyager for Marvel, plus Star Trek: Deep Space Nine and Witch Hunter for Malibu Comics.
